Single-family residence in San Jose sells for $2.7 million

1279 Burkette Drive – Google Avenue View

The property situated within the 1200 block of Burkette Drive in San Jose was offered on Might 30, 2025 for $2,650,000, or $1,597 per sq. foot. The home, in-built 1962, has an inside area of 1,659 sq. ft. The structure of this two-story home consists of three bedrooms. The property occupies a large 7,490-square-foot lot.

Extra homes which have lately been bought shut by embody:

On Burkette Drive, San Jose, in August 2024, a 1,659-square-foot house was offered for $1,800,000, a worth per sq. foot of $1,085. The house has 3 bedrooms and a pair of loos.
In March 2025, a 1,365-square-foot house on Burkette Drive in San Jose offered for $1,999,500, a worth per sq. foot of $1,465. The house has 3 bedrooms.
A 1,699-square-foot house on the 4600 block of Clarendon Drive in San Jose offered in July 2023 for $1,900,000, a worth per sq. foot of $1,118. The house has 3 bedrooms and a pair of loos.
